Squishy toys and leadership development: how they can assist in leadership and team-building development
Soft and squishy
toys are often seen as just a simple source of entertainment for children, but
in reality, they have a lot of potential uses, particularly in the realm of
leadership development and team-building exercises. In this article, we will
explore the ways in which squishy toys can be utilized to improve communication
and relationships within a team and drive better leadership development.
First and
foremost, squishy toys can serve as an effective ice-breaker, making it a
useful tool during team-building sessions. The tactile and playful nature of squishy
toys can help to ease tensions and create a relaxed environment, allowing team
members to feel more comfortable with each other and open up. By encouraging
team members to throw squishy toys around or play catch with them, it can help
to break down the barriers that often prevent individuals from working together
effectively.
In addition,
squishy toys can be used to teach and promote teamwork. For instance, you can
provide a squishy toy to one team member and then ask them to pass it on to
another team member without using their hands. This exercise can help build
trust and cooperation among the team members and increase their reliance on one
another in order to achieve the goal of getting the toy from one end of the
room to another.
Squishy toys can
also be used to help team members improve their communication skills. A leader
can assign a squishy toy to each team member and then ask them to create a
short story surrounding the toy. During the storytelling process, team members
can practice active listening skills and learn how to effectively communicate
their ideas to others in an entertaining and engaging way.
Furthermore,
squishy toys can be used to facilitate brainstorming sessions. Encouraging team
members to play around with the toys and focus on the tactile sensation of
squishing them can help stimulate creativity and encourage team members to
think outside the box. During brainstorming sessions, it's often helpful to
have something to fidget with to help keep the mind focused without getting distracted.
Finally, squishy
toys can be used to improve problem-solving skills. A leader can hand out
squishy toys to each team member and ask them to come up with a new use for the
toy that isn't its typical purpose. This exercise can help leaders see how
imaginative and creative their team members can be, while also improving their
ability to think outside the box when it comes to problem-solving.
